Originally posted by @Jonathan Safa:

@Jordan Kim thanks for that information. I have actually put an offer through on this specific property with the Listing Agent... Is there any benefit to having a Buyer's Agent when I can just go straight to the source? 

Jonathan 

 Jonathan, 

Avoiding a buyers agent is actually just a disadvantage to you, greatly. Especially being a buyer, you should ALWAYS use an agent for several reasons. First, the buyers agent is FREE to you, is the expert and will be able to get you a lower price than you would be able to, so why wouldn't you use one? Plus the number 1 lawsuit in real estate transactions resonate from dual agency(one agent representing the buyers and the sellers).

It's just better to have a buyers agent, it's free and they can be a great resource so why not. If you need any referrals, let me know!
